The latest draft of the proposed Clarity Act reveals that stablecoin holders will not receive rewards on their balances, a move that could significantly impact the crypto market. This legislative development introduces a more restrictive framework for stablecoins, which are often used for yield generation in decentralized finance (DeFi) applications.
The implications for the financial markets are substantial, as the inability to earn rewards may deter investors from holding stablecoins, potentially leading to decreased demand and lower prices. This could also affect the broader crypto ecosystem, as stablecoins play a critical role in providing liquidity and facilitating transactions across various platforms.
Market professionals should monitor how this regulatory shift influences investor sentiment and trading volumes in the crypto space. The evolving landscape may lead to a reevaluation of strategies involving stablecoins, particularly for those focused on yield generation in their portfolios.
